RMS Automotive, a Cox Automotive company, won the inaugural Fleet Europe International Car Remarketing Award on December 5, 2017, at the Fleet Europe Remarketing Forum in Estoril, Portugal.
RMS Automotive received the award based on its RMS Automotive Inventory Management Solutions, which is a modular inventory management software that reduces risk and maximizes return on investment.
The other four finalists for the award were:
ALD Automotive (France), for QIGO, which was launched as a pilot in Denmark, QIGO is a 100% digital platform for used-car shopping that removes uncertainty about vehicle quality.
Auktion & Markt AG (Germany), for the Autobid.de app. The app simplifies and improves remarketing strategies for dealers by facilitating market access, making selling and buying as convenient as possible, anywhere and anytime.
DAT Consulting (Germany), for the Remarketing Health Check, which is designed to improve the efficiency and profitability of remarketing strategies by unlocking the remarketing knowledge and skill held within an organization.
Autorola (Denmark), for INDICATA, which is the next generation of business intelligence and market insights software for the management of used vehicle inventories.
